Caleche stone wall

This soft white rock is carved out of pits by hand into blocks 16x24x24 inches. They are dry stacked,chincked with small rapple. And plastered with the dust from the quarry mixed with goats milk. The door and window frames are made of Mesquite. With the two foot thick walls the house's hold up for long periods and are very cool inside.
